python的序列话题讨论。解读python的序列知识,想了解学习python的序列,请参与python的序列话题讨论。
python的序列话题已于 2025-08-09 05:15:37 更新
Python包含的序列有列表、元组、字典。 序列指的是一块可存放多个值的连续内存空间,这些值按一定顺序排列,可通过每个值所在位置的编号(称为索引)访问它们。序列通用的操作包括索引、长度、组合(序列相加)、重复(乘法)、分片、检查成员、遍历、最小值和最大值。 Python序列是指一系列连续值,它们通常是相关的,并且按...
Python中序列的copy方法和copy模块的区别如下:1. copy方法: 类型:适用于列表、字典和元组等序列类型。 复制深度:进行的是浅度复制。这意味着如果序列中包含嵌套序列,复制后的序列中的嵌套序列与原序列中的嵌套序列指向的是内存中同一块区域。因此,修改嵌套序列中的元素会影响到原序列和复制后的序列。
Python中的range(1, 21, 5)函数生成的序列是从1开始,到20结束(不包括20),步长为5的整数序列,即:[1, 6, 11, 16]。其中,1是起始数,20是结束数(不包括20),5是步长。
Python中的bytes类型是由单个字节构成的不可变序列,通常称为二进制序列或字节序列。以下是关于bytes类型的详细解答:定义与用途:定义:bytes类型用于存储以字节序列形式的数据。用途:数据的真正含义由程序解析,bytes类型适合用于互联网传输和网络通信编程。与文本序列的关系:相互转换:文本序列与字节序列可以...
索引是Python序列中用于标识每个元素位置的概念,可以通过正数索引或负数索引来访问元素。正数索引: 定义:从左到右依次编号,第一个元素的索引为0,最后一个元素的索引为n1。 示例:在列表list = [1,3,5,7,9]中,list[0]访问第一个元素1,list[4]访问最后一个元素9。负数索引: 定义:从右到...
在Python中,序列是一种数据结构,它包含了列表、元组和字符串。这些数据类型用来存储一系列的元素,可以是数值、字符、或者其他数据类型的对象。列表是一种非常灵活的数据类型,它允许你存储和操作一系列的元素。列表具有动态特性,这意味着你可以在创建列表之后添加或删除元素。列表支持嵌套,即一个列表可以...
序列类型包括列表、元组和字符串。1、列表:由一个或者多个数据构成,数据的类型可以不相同也可以相同。2、元组:是一种不可变序列数据类型,可以存储多个元素,与列表类似,不同之处在于元组的元素不能修改。3、字符串:用于编程,概念说明、函数解释、用法详述见正文。
Pythonbytes 类型由单个字节构成的不可变序列,通常称为二进制序列或字节序列。bytes 类型用于存储以字节序列形式的数据,数据的真正含义由程序解析。bytes 类型适合用于互联网传输和网络通信编程。文本序列(str)与字节序列(bytes)可以相互转换。转换过程需要采用合适的字符编码方式。字节序列可以转换为文本...
Python数据容器之Sequence序列是一种核心类型,包括了字符串、列表和元组等常见数据结构,其基本操作如下:索引访问:Sequence允许通过索引访问元素,索引从0开始,从左到右递增,从右到左递减。使用索引方法访问元素时,如果元素不存在,会抛出异常。切片操作:可以通过切片语法提取序列的子集,切片语法灵活,...
是Python的内置序列化工具,能处理大部分Python数据类型。采用二进制存储,提供隐秘性和高效性。由于是Python特有的序列化方式,因此可能不兼容其他编程语言。Protobuf:是Google开发的一种数据序列化工具,广泛用于数据存储、RPC系统等领域。它具有高效、平台无关、可扩展的特性。需要先定义.proto文件来描述...